Zen Central has been the home of Oki-do Yoga in Brisbane since 2002. Oki-do is a dynamic, holistic yoga unifying aspects of Indian Yoga, Chinese Taoism and Japanese Zen.

Bess Douglas

Bess Douglas

Bess first discovered Oki Do Yoga in 2005. Instantly taken by the spontaneity, joy and connection that it offered, she trained intensively at Zen Central Yoga Centre until she was able to complete her Teacher Training with Peter Masters in 2008. In 2008 she also travelled to Japan to spend a month training with Iishi and Hisea Sensei’s in their Family Yoga Centre. After a year of teaching in 2009, Bess returned to intensive training, completing the Yoga Presence Teacher Training with Kate Pell in 2010. This year long training included weekend workshops with Simon Borg Oliver, and other specialist teachers from the Indian Yoga tradition.

Peter, Kate and Simon continue to be great inspiration for Bess and she finds joy in combining the wisdom she has witnessed with these teachers, with her own intuitive understandings.

Outside of yoga, Bess works as a social worker in the Community Sector. Over the last 5 years she has worked in a number of areas including homelessness, asylum seeker and refugee support and mental health. Bess is grateful that this work offers an immense opportunity to practice the qualities she nurtures through yoga.
